Snow White’s Criminal Manual (2026 Edition) is an authoritative compilation issued by the High Court of Judicature at Bombay for the guidance of criminal courts and officers subordinate to it. This manual serves as a consolidated reference to criminal laws, procedural rules, circulars, and administrative directions governing criminal justice administration in Maharashtra. Updated with the latest statutory changes, notifications, and High Court Rules up to 2025, the book provides a dependable framework for understanding court procedures, record maintenance, electronic processes, and criminal adjudication under the evolving legal regime.
Key Features
- Official criminal manual issued under the authority of the High Court of Judicature at Bombay
- Incorporates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ita, Bharati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ita, and Bharatiya Sakshya Adhiniyam with Maharashtra-specific adaptations
- Includes BNSS (Maintenance of Records) Maharashtra Rules, 2025
- Covers Preservation and Destruction of Digitised Records Rules, 2025
- Updated High Court Rules for Video Conferencing for courts
- Contains provisions relating to e-filing, criminal procedure, and electronic processes
- Includes amendments to the Maharashtra Criminal Manual and allied procedural laws
- Updated with latest Rules, Circulars, and Directions applicable to criminal courts
